Punteggio 16/20 · Da bere 2025-2035, Jancis Robinson MW, Oct 2024

95% Cabernet Sauvignon, 4% Cabernet Franc, 1% Petit Verdot. Winemaker Keith Mugford. 52-year-old vineyard, on own rootstock. Sand and gravel loams over clay. Dry farmed.  Minimal tillage and mulching to preserve soil structure. Predominantly north- and east-facing  slopes. 1,518 vines/ha. All Houghton clone Cabernet Sauvignon. Picked 6–9 April. A mild season, 1.3 °C lower than average, with a long hang time of 134 days. Fermented in open-top steel tanks, no whole bunch. Hand-plunged 4 times per day, on skins for 14 days. 29 months in 228-litre French oak, 16% new. Filtered. Rather extraordinarily much more transparent than the 2001! There's something a little formulaic on the palate – the oak perhaps? Rather drying finish. Just a tad stringy – I wouldn’t mind more fruit. (JR)

Punteggio 95/100 · Da bere 2024-2041, Erin Larkin, Wine Advocate, Jul 2024

The 2021 Cabernet Sauvignon is from a milder year in Margaret River, one that experienced plentiful and intermittent rain during the growing season. The wine in the glass today is eminently more black fruited than the 2022 tasted alongside; here, we see notes of clove, aniseed, violet, dark cocoa and blackberry fruit. The wine is elegant and refined and looks better today than it did on release. Everything here suggests it will continue to improve in bottle over time, justifying the "+" after the score.

Punteggio 94/100 · Da bere 2030-2045, Angus Hughson, Vinous

This engaging 2021 Cabernet Sauvignon appeals with its subtlety rather than raw power. Dried herbs, clay and blackcurrant are finely intertwined with French oak. Firm and mid-weight with a strong core, the Wilyabrup gravels emerge in flavor and texture to drive a strong, tension-filled finish. There's a lovely overall flow and energy. The finish is lovely.
